SUMMARY
Is your homeschool starting to feel a lot like the system you wanted to leave behind? You’re not alone—and there’s a reason for that. In this episode, Christy-Faith pulls back the curtain on how the traditional school model—from public to private to charter—was never built to spark a love of learning.
We’ll talk about why school choice often means choosing between versions of the same outdated model, how the factory-style system crushes curiosity, and why testing culture and busywork drain the joy out of childhood. More importantly, we’ll explore how to avoid falling into those same traps in your homeschool—even if you were raised in the system yourself.
